Corey Cook

Born:

Corey Cook is perhaps, yet humbly, among the brightest emerging musicians in America today. Cook has held affiliation with national organizations such as The Percussive Arts Society, The American Federation of Musicians (Local 802), and The National Academy of Recording Arts and Sciences. Corey has collaborated with alumni of ensembles such as The Jazz at Lincoln Center, Jon Faddis, Thad Jones/Mel Lewis, Buddy Rich, & Woody Herman Orchestras. Corey's first mentor was booking-agent Ashwood Kavanna, whose clients have included Miles Davis, James Brown, Jimi Hendrix, and many others. Cook has received honorary nominations to attend The National Young Leaders Conference, The Global Young Leaders Conference, The International Scholar Laureate Program (ISLP) Delegation on Diplomacy & International Relations, The 51st Annual GRAMMY Awards, and The Presidential Inauguration.
